Arab Weather - Temperatures rise slightly on Sunday, and are close to their general rates to a little higher, and normal summer weather prevails in general to relatively hot, while it is very hot in the Jordan Valley, the Dead Sea and Aqaba, and the winds are northwesterly moderate.
